Royal Navy officer hanged himself ‘by accident’ in Bahrain, inquest finds
By Phil Miller at Milton Keynes coroner’s court
The Royal Navy's HMS Queen Elizabeth

A BRITISH sailor hanged himself “by accident” at a Royal Navy base in the Gulf, a coroner has concluded.

Thirty-year-old Lieutenant Steven Clark was found dead at the Mina Salman facility in Bahrain on December 10 2018.

An inquest in the lieutenant’s hometown of Milton Keynes on Friday ruled out suicide or foul play.
